μꡬ info.
Tips to Remember:
β’ Think of μꡬ as a two-part word: μ means βwestβ and ꡬ means βdistrictβ or βarea.β Visualize the western part of a city divided into districts.
β’ Remember that many Korean cities name their western districts βμꡬβ (Seogu), making it easier to associate the term with βthe West.β
Explanations:
β’ μꡬ (Seogu) typically refers to the western district or region of a city. It is often used as an administrative name in metropolitan areas.
β’ While μꡬ literally means βwest district,β it can denote any area on the western side, especially in urban contexts.
Other Words with Similar Meanings:
β’ μμͺ½ (Seojjok) β directly translates to βwestβ as a directional term.
β’ μλ°λΆ (Seobanbu) β meaning βwestern part,β though less commonly used in everyday speech.
Alternate Meanings / Slang:
β’ There are no widely recognized slang meanings for μꡬ. It is used in a straightforward, literal sense in geographical and administrative contexts.
